Depo uses H7. But once you retrofit the E55 you'll need D2S bulbs, not H7s
I don't think there are Depo knock offs. They're either projector compliant
aftermarket headlights or not. If they're advertised as Depo headlights, they
probably are. Just be sure you buy from a reliable vendor. You can also write
them and ask for Depo verification if you want.
There are other projector headlights for the E320 which do not use H7. Some
also eschew the E320 H6W bayonet bulb and instead go with W5W wedge bulb
for the city light (above the H7 high beam bulb).

several weeks because the thought of tackling something of this magnitude
scared the bejeezus out of me.
once i got started and took careful disassembly notes and studied the parts in
my hand, it was relatively painless.
once you remove the Depo projector, you're left with this large recess in the
headlight assembly. with E55 in hand, you maneuver it into the hole and you
use your brain to think how best to secure it, yet allow for a smidgeon of
adjustability should you #$% up.
take the time to perform trial fitment as well as beam alignment before you
sew everything back up.
avoid touching the silver reflector as fingerprints have a way of showing up
and it's the oil which attracts dust...catch the light, etc and if you're OCD,
it may **** you off after everything has been assembled and you see it.
cotton gloves and rubber gloves is what i wore. also kept can of air to
spritz off the dust when I could.
